This is based on … Webb28 dec. 2024 · Paid Sick Leave (also called sick pay) is paid time off employees receive when they are absent from work due to illness, injury, or disability. Through paid sick leave, an employee receives their full wages or part of their wages when they are out sick. Webb24 apr. 2024 · Is there anything different for the city of San Diego? Yes! If your business is located in the actual city of San Diego (not just in the county of San Diego), there is an ordinance that raises the minimum Paid Sick Leave an employer must provide to 40 hours, or 5 full days, during the first year. dps hinton
